    Abstract: This disclosure is directed to automated computer-implemented methods and systems for runtime detection and reporting of anomalous behavior objects running in a data center. A deep neural network is trained to generated forecast metric values of a metric of the object in a time interval from historical metric values of the metric. For each runtime metric value, a runtime residual value is computed based on the runtime metric value and a forecast metric value. Methods and system use spectral residual anomaly detection to determine in real time whether the runtime residual value indicates anomalous behavior of the object. In response to detecting anomalous behavior of the object, methods and system display an alert in a graphical user interface (“GUI”) of an electronic display device. The alert identifies the anomalous behavior of the object, the runtime metric value, and a time stamp of the anomalous behavior.

    Abstract: A system and method for deduplicating target records using machine learning uses a deduplication machine learning model on the target records to classify the target records as duplicate target records and nonduplicate target records. The deduplication machine learning model leverages transfer learning, derived through first and second machine learning models for data matching, where the first machine learning model is trained using a generic dataset and the second machine learning model is trained using a target dataset and parameters transferred from the first machine learning model.

    Abstract: A method, an apparatus, and a system for treating a waste in a vehicle. The waste is received from a lavatory in a waste tank through a waste input port connected to the lavatory in the vehicle. Anaerobic bacteria are introduced into the waste such that anaerobic digestion occurs to breakdown a biodegradable material in the waste in the waste tank.

    Abstract: A heating, ventilation, and air conditioning system includes a heating system to heat an interior of a dwelling, an air conditioning system to cool the interior of the dwelling, and a ventilation system coupled to the heating system and air conditioning system to convey air into areas within the dwelling. A control system is coupled to the heating system, the air conditioning system, and the ventilation system, and includes at least one sensor to detect an environmental parameter related to the interior of the dwelling, and one or more processors for receiving data generated by the at least one sensor. The one or more processors to obtain an instruction to vary an environmental condition of the interior of the dwelling, analyze the environmental parameter in response to receiving the instruction, and determine whether to ignore the instruction to vary the environmental condition based on an analysis of the environmental parameter.
